Sibylle Jefferis is a scholar working on Civil and Structural Engineering, Mechanics of Materials and Safety, Risk, Reliability and Quality. According to data from OpenAlex, Sibylle Jefferis has authored 14 papers receiving a total of 90 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Civil and Structural Engineering, 2 papers in Mechanics of Materials and 2 papers in Safety, Risk, Reliability and Quality. Recurrent topics in Sibylle Jefferis’s work include Grouting, Rheology, and Soil Mechanics (4 papers), Soil and Unsaturated Flow (3 papers) and Geotechnical Engineering and Soil Stabilization (2 papers). Sibylle Jefferis is often cited by papers focused on Grouting, Rheology, and Soil Mechanics (4 papers), Soil and Unsaturated Flow (3 papers) and Geotechnical Engineering and Soil Stabilization (2 papers). Sibylle Jefferis collaborates with scholars based in United Kingdom, Poland and Bulgaria. Sibylle Jefferis's co-authors include Carlos Lam, E. T. Stępkowska, K Soga, Giovanni Leonardi, Alan Robins, Kenichi Soga, Peter Wright, Pedro José Sánchez-Soto, A. Justo and A. Pérez-Rodrı́guez and has published in prestigious journals such as Géotechnique, Epidemiology and Thermochimica Acta.
